<blockquote data-quote="mstang67chic" data-source="post: 245375" data-attributes="member: 2459"><p>It's pretty basic. Cut the liver into serving size portions and flour the pieces. (I will usually mix some black pepper and/or garlic powder if desired into the flour first. Anything that will blend well are things you can do this with). Brown in just enough oil to cover the bottom of the pan. Turn down the heat, top with sliced onion and pour a mixture of flour and water over top, cover and simmer till done. Easy peasy.</p></blockquote><p></p>
